The Hut, situated at 1804 N 16th St in Orange, Texas, has solidified its reputation as one of the top BBQ joints in the area. With an impressive average rating of 4.6 stars from a whopping 616 reviews, it's clear that this restaurant is doing something right. The menu boasts an array of delicious options, but the BBQ brisket sandwich is the undisputed star of the show, with reviewers raving about its tender, juicy, and full-of-flavor goodness. The Hut's commitment to quality is evident in every aspect of their service, from the generous portions to the efficient and friendly staff who ensure that every guest has a memorable dining experience.

The restaurant's cuisine is a masterful blend of traditional BBQ flavors with a few surprises, such as the spicy and succulent crawfish that have won over the hearts (and taste buds) of many patrons. And for those with a sweet tooth, The Hut's banana pudding is a rich and delectable treat that provides the perfect contrast to the smoky, savory meats. Had 3 pounds of crawfish yesterday from The Hut for my first time. So juicy, spicy, and huge! Flavor was out of this world. My partner got a BBQ brisket sandwich that was also super delicious. Most definitely will be coming back for more

Meats were not hot. Sausage was dry, brisket was dry and below average on tenderness. Coleslaw was your basic food service quality, potato salad was pretty good. BBQ sauce very thick right out of the bottle, Sweet Baby Ray's. Overall below average BBQ.

Foods very good but if you go during lunch it will take a few minutes. For the 2lb family deal (2lbs meat, either 4 sides and a 2 liter or 5 sides) and a rack of ribs cost $77.83
